Abstract

The utility model discloses an efficient roller machining lathe tool which comprises a tool bar and a blade. The efficient roller machining lathe tool is characterized in that a channel is arranged inside the tool bar, one end of the channel is connected with a connecting pipe, and the other end of the channel is arranged below the blade. According to the efficient roller machining lathe tool, the channel is additionally arranged inside the tool bar so that cold water can flow to the position below the blade through the channel, rapid cooling of a grain roll is achieved, and machining efficiency is effectively improved. The efficient roller machining lathe tool is simple in structure, obvious in advantage and suitable for industrialization production.

Description

A kind of efficient Roller Machining lathe tool
Technical field
The utility model relates to a kind of efficient Roller Machining lathe tool.
Background technology
Adopt the Roll Tool breaker roll to add man-hour, because grain roll poor thermal conductivity, machining condition is comparatively abominable, as adopt form-cutting, its cutting temperature will be very high, if when cutting width is thicker, the knife bar portion temperature of lathe tool all can be very high, like this and be unfavorable for the normal operation of cutwork, be unfavorable for that the life safety of enhancing productivity for the processing personnel also has certain danger.
The utility model content
The utility model purpose: for the problems referred to above, the utility model provide a kind of can Effective Raise working (machining) efficiency and safe and reliable Roller Machining lathe tool.
Technical scheme: a kind of efficient Roller Machining lathe tool, comprise knife bar, blade, the end that described knife bar is connected with blade is provided with one group of open slot, described knife bar inside is provided with passage, the described passage one end other end that is connected with tube connector is connected with open slot, described open slot is located at the blade below, is pressed with pressing plate on the described blade, and described pressing plate is fixedly connected with knife bar by screw.
Described passage is tortuous.
Beneficial effect: compared with prior art, the utility model has the advantages that by increasing passage in knife bar inside, make cold water flow to the blade below by passage, realization is to the rapid cooling of grain roll, the Effective Raise working (machining) efficiency, the utility model is simple in structure, and beneficial effect is obvious, is suitable for industrialization production.

The specific embodiment
Below in conjunction with the drawings and specific embodiments, further illustrate the utility model, should understand these embodiment only is used for explanation the utility model and is not used in restriction scope of the present utility model, after having read the utility model, those skilled in the art all fall within the application's claims limited range to the modification of the various equivalent form of values of the present utility model.
Shown in Fig. 1-2, a kind of efficient Roller Machining lathe tool, comprise knife bar 1, blade 2, the end that described knife bar 1 is connected with blade 2 is provided with one group of open slot 11, described knife bar 1 inside is provided with passage 12, and described passage 12 is snakelike, and the described passage 12 1 ends other end that is connected with tube connector 3 is connected with open slot 11, be pressed with pressing plate 4 on the described blade 2, described pressing plate 4 is fixedly connected with knife bar 1 by screw.
During use, adopt the Roll Tool breaker roll to process, tube connector 3 is connected with cold water, cold water flow to passage 12 by tube connector 3, described passage 12 is the snakelike distance of flowing through that can increase cold water, guarantee that cold water temperature does not raise immediately, be conducive to improve cooling-down effect, the open slot 11 of described cold water through being connected with passage 12 flows out, because open slot 11 is located at blade 2 belows, it is that blade 2 is cooled off that cold water flows out open slot 11, but blade 2 breaker rolls are processed, adopt the utility model 30%-50% that can enhance productivity, be suitable for industrialization production.
